您的位置:首页 > 运维架构 > 网站架构

自己做网站怎么计算带宽需求

2017-07-07 11:45 211 查看
自己做网站怎么计算带宽需求?在我们开始这个问题,让我们来解决一个更基本的问题:什么是带宽?简单地说,带宽是指数据流的速度通过网络在某一段时间。这样想:带宽就像一个管,水流通过管道是数据。越大的管道(带宽)是,越快的水(数据)可以流动。Web托管公司每月收取(或一年)指定数量的带宽,然后他们将对你的成本,消费者,在形式的Web托管计划。

好的,现在我们知道带宽,我们如何找出我们需要多少带宽?如果你想获得技术,这是一个简单的公式可以用来计算你的带宽需求:  带宽=(平均页面浏览量)x(平均页面大小)x(平均每日访客)x(30)x(冗余的因素)  平均页面浏览量=平均每位访问者浏览的页面数量。  平均页面大小=平均尺寸您的web页面。  平均每日访客=总人数每月访客除以30。  冗余因素=一个安全系数介于1.3 - 1.8。
如果网站计划需要有多媒体(音乐,视频等),那么您将需要更多的带宽,计算码率与平均在线视频用户数才行。 码率也叫比特率,表示经过压缩编码后的视音频数据每秒需要用多少个比特来表示,即把每秒显示的图像进行压缩后的数据量,一般采用的单位是kbps即千位每秒。

一般来说码率越大,处理出来的文件就越接近原始文件,但文件体积与码率是成正比的,所以几乎所有的编码格式重视的都是如何用最低的码率达到最少的失真。

基本的算法是:【码率】(kbps)=【文件大小】(字节)X8/【时间】(秒)/1000

码率的基本原则:
1、码率和质量成正比,但是文件体积也和码率成正比。
2、码率超过一定数值,对图像的质量没有多大影响。

总结的来说:码率直接影响了视频和音频的质量,视频的清晰度
一般来说,码率达到1600就是超清视频,达到4000就是1080p(估算,不能准确表示原则) 带宽=平均码率*平均每小时访问量
  如果你注意到你的网站似乎一直缓慢,那么这是一个很好的指标,你需要更多的带宽。如果这种情况经常出现,那么您可能想要切换到一个专用的托管计划,这将使你更大的带宽比一个共享的托管计划。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  nginx